Hello fellow adventurers!

I'm happy to announce my first game, working title THE BUM, which is finally near completion. I started the project over 6 years ago (yep!) but as my graphics skills were pretty poor (and, quite frankly, still are...) it was rather stagnant for most of the time. Fortunately talented background/sprite/animation artist came onboard about a year ago and things sped up.

The game tells a story of a homeless man who communicates with the world using an old sock on his right hand. He's a huge football fan and plays it a lot near his backalley. One day he gets mugged by a wandering bully and looses his precious ball in the process. Now he must pull himself together, team up with a local superhero, find a new ball and confront his oppressor again.
